Job Overview:
The Maintenance Trade Lead coordinates the repairs and maintains machinery and mechanical equipment in accordance with diagrams, sketches, operation manuals, and manufacturer specifications, using hand and power tools, and testing equipment.

Essential Functions:
- Must be familiar and be able to perform masonry installation and repair
- Correctly and consistently uses hospital computer-based programs to schedule track and close scheduled and unscheduled tasks, order materials, complete performance reviews and document work related issues.
- Utilizes methods such as two-way radios, smart phones, email to communicate with management work related issues,
- Demonstrated ability to replace, repair and troubleshoot steam traps, pressure reducing valves, control valves, hot water, chiller water and steam coils; ability to replace any existing plumbing fixture.
- Demonstrates ability to perform emergency drywall patch and repair, including tape spackling and paint,
- Demonstrates ability to correctly identify voltage and current in any electrical panel or device by correctly using amp-meters, voltmeters, and other diagnostic equipment.
- Ability to diagnose shorts to ground in motors and other devices, knowledge of emergency power systems and availability to perform monthly generator tests.
- Demonstrates ability to troubleshoot issues with electronic and low voltage systems such as but not limited to nurse call systems, pneumatic tube systems, automatic doors, automatic gates, TVs and beds.
- Demonstrates ability to troubleshoot HVAC systems and make necessary adjustments or repair as needed.
